1979 Plymouth Volare vs. 2006 BMW 523

To start off, 2006 BMW 523 is newer by 27 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1979 Plymouth Volare.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1979 Plymouth Volare would be higher. At 3,687 cc (6 cylinders), 1979 Plymouth Volare is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 BMW 523 (175 HP) has 75 more horse power than 1979 Plymouth Volare. (100 HP) In normal driving conditions, 2006 BMW 523 should accelerate faster than 1979 Plymouth Volare.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1979 Plymouth Volare (232 Nm @ 1600 RPM) has 2 more torque (in Nm) than 2006 BMW 523. (230 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 1979 Plymouth Volare will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2006 BMW 523.

Compare all specifications:

1979 Plymouth Volare 2006 BMW 523
Make Plymouth BMW
Model Volare 523
Year Released 1979 2006
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 3687 cc 2497 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 100 HP 175 HP
Torque 232 Nm 230 Nm
Torque RPM 1600 RPM 3500 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line - Premium
Drive Type Rear Rear
Number of Seats 5 seats 5 seats
Vehicle Length 5120 mm 4850 mm
Vehicle Width 1870 mm 1850 mm
Vehicle Height 1410 mm 1500 mm
Wheelbase Size 2870 mm 2840 mm
